Industrial Motion Landscape in Thailand

Analyzing the operational challenges of precision components in Southeast Asia's automotive hub.

Thailand's manufacturing sector, particularly in the automotive and electronics industries, operates in a challenging tropical environment. High humidity and fluctuating temperatures often lead to premature wear and corrosion of bearings, necessitating advanced sealing technologies and specialized lubricants to maintain operational lifespan.

The shift toward Industry 4.0 in the Eastern Economic Corridor (EEC) has increased the demand for high-rigidity linear modules. Local factories are transitioning from basic mechanical setups to automated CNC systems, requiring components that can withstand continuous 24/7 operation without losing precision.

Despite the growth, there is a critical need for localized technical support for complex parts like ball splines. The market is currently moving away from low-cost generic imports toward high-performance, E-E-A-T certified components that guarantee long-term ROI and reduced downtime.

Evolution of Linear Motion Technology

From manual mechanical guides to intelligent integrated motion systems.

Market Development History

From 1990 to 2010, the Thailand market relied heavily on traditional sliding bushings and basic ball bearings, focusing primarily on volume production for the "Detroit of the East" automotive assembly lines.

Between 2010 and 2020, a significant shift occurred with the adoption of recirculating linear guides. This era saw the introduction of precision grinding techniques, allowing for higher repeatability in electronic component assembly.

Since 2020, the trajectory has moved toward modularization. The integration of motors, screws, and guides into complete linear modules has become the standard for high-end semiconductor and medical device manufacturing in Thailand.

Thailand Industrial Motion FAQ

Solving common technical challenges for precision components in local applications.

How to prevent rust in linear guides in high-humidity Thai environments?

We recommend using chrome-plated or stainless steel options and applying high-viscosity anti-corrosion grease specifically designed for tropical climates.

Can ball splines be used for high-speed rotational motion in electronics assembly?

Yes, ball splines are ideal for simultaneous linear and rotational movement, providing low friction and high rigidity for precision pick-and-place machines.

How do I choose between linear guides and linear modules for a new project?

Use linear guides if you are building a custom frame. Choose linear modules if you require a plug-and-play solution with the motor and screw already integrated.

What maintenance interval is recommended for bearings in 24/7 automotive plants?

For high-duty cycles, we recommend lubrication every 200 operating hours and a full precision inspection every 6 months to prevent catastrophic failure.
